MS12-004 is a Microsoft security bulletin from January 2012 that addresses vulnerabilities in Windows Media Player. These vulnerabilities could allow remote code execution if a user opens a specially crafted media file. An attacker who successfully exploited them could gain the same user rights as the local user. The bulletin was part of the January 2012 security release, which included seven bulletins total, with MS12-004 being the sole critical update. Microsoft recommended that customers install this update as soon as possible, prioritizing it over the other six important bulletins. The update resolves the vulnerabilities in Windows Media that could lead to remote code execution.
